Torsion Spring Replacement

Torsion springs are the most critical and dangerous component in any garage door system. In Bogota, they fail faster than almost anywhere else we serve. The culprit? Residual river silt from repeated Hackensack River flooding — notably Irene in 2011 and Sandy in 2012 — that never gets fully flushed from tracks and spring anchors. That silt traps moisture against the steel, accelerating corrosion through Bergen County’s freeze-thaw cycles.

We replaced a rusted-out torsion spring set on a 1940s single-car garage on River Road. The homeowner had swapped the spring himself after Sandy, but never flushed the silt from the track — the new spring snapped in under three winters. We installed a LiftMaster-compatible spring kit with sealed nylon bearings and added a heavy-duty bottom seal to block future flood debris. A typical torsion spring replacement in Bogota runs $180–$340, including labor and proper tensioning. We don’t recommend DIY spring work — the stored energy in a wound torsion spring can cause serious injury.

Extension Spring Systems

Some of Bogota’s older detached garages still run extension springs along the horizontal tracks rather than torsion springs above the door. These systems are more exposed to the humidity that rises off the Hackensack River, and the springs often show surface rust before they’ve reached half their service life. We stock extension springs for common door weights and can convert older extension systems to torsion setups when the header framing allows — a worthwhile upgrade for doors that see heavy daily use.

Cables & Drums

Cable failure in Bogota usually follows spring failure or track corrosion. When a spring snaps unevenly, the door drops crooked and the cable jumps the drum — or frays against a pitted track edge. We carry 1/8″ and 3/32″ aircraft-grade cable for standard lift and high-lift doors, plus replacement drums for the older Clopay and Wayne Dalton systems common in Bogota’s 1950s-era homes. Every cable replacement includes drum inspection and lubrication.

Rollers & Hinges

Bogota’s flood-prone blocks near the river see roller failure rates we’d expect in coastal zones, not inland Bergen County. Sealed nylon rollers seize when river silt works into the bearing race; steel rollers rust solid. We stock 2″ and 3″ sealed nylon rollers rated for 100,000 cycles, plus heavy-duty ball-bearing hinges for the heavier insulated doors many homeowners are retrofitting. Roller replacement in Bogota typically runs $110–$220 depending on count and type.

Bottom Seal & Weatherstripping

This is where Bogota’s geography hits hardest. Groundwater intrusion and flood debris chew through standard rubber seals in two to three seasons. We install heavy-duty EPDM rubber seals with integrated drip edges, plus vinyl and brush-style seals for uneven concrete where the slab has settled or heaved. A proper bottom seal replacement in Bogota runs $130–$250 and includes threshold assessment — we’ll tell you if the concrete itself needs leveling before a new seal will perform.

Common Garage Door Parts Problems We See in Bogota Homes

  • Rust-weakened torsion springs from residual river silt. Springs installed after Sandy that were never properly decontaminated snap in 2–3 seasons instead of 10 years — we see this pattern repeat house to house in the lower-elevation blocks near the Hackensack River.
  • Pitted tracks and seized rollers in flood-prone zones. River silt embeds in steel track surfaces, holding moisture through freeze-thaw cycles that smooth-track neighborhoods like Teaneck simply don’t experience at the same intensity.
  • Deteriorated bottom seals on pre-WWII single-car garages. The narrow 8-foot openings common on Bogota’s 1920s–1950s homes use non-standard seal profiles, and the chronic groundwater exposure means even quality EPDM degrades faster than manufacturer ratings suggest.
  • Header framing too weak for modern insulated doors. The wood structure above many Bogota garage openings was sized for lightweight one-piece wood doors, not today’s 150+ pound insulated steel sections — we assess and reinforce before installing heavier hardware.
